OK. There is a bit of a clue about the live session being in legacy mode (mbr). Did you use Rufus to create the bootable media? If so you need to select GPT settings for EFI. That could be what is causing the issue.

If you have a legacy BIOS (I saw no UEFI options), you need to select MBR as partition scheme when creating the boot stick (e.g. in Rufus).
